A genetic tendency toward efficient use of energy that results in below-average energy requirements and increased storage of cal
alekssr [168]

Thrifty metabolism

Thrifty metabolism is the genetic tendency toward efficient use of energy that results in below-average energy requirements and increased storage of calories as fat. Thrifty metabolism contributes to less weight lost when an obese person reduce the amount of his calorie intake even though there is changes in metabolism.
